Skip to content

Commit fb810a1

Browse files
committed
Fix compile
1 parent b827b39 commit fb810a1

1 file changed

Lines changed: 3 additions & 3 deletions

File tree

ts-perf/packages/inspector/src/timeline.ts

Lines changed: 3 additions & 3 deletions
Original file line numberDiff line numberDiff line change
@@ -939,7 +939,7 @@ export namespace Timeline {
939939
.map(s => s.trim() as C);
940940
}
941941

942-
export function joinCategories<C extends Category>(categories: C[]): Categories<C> {
942+
export function joinCategories<C extends Category>(categories: readonly C[]): Categories<C> {
943943
return categories.join(",") as Categories<C>;
944944
}
945945

@@ -1256,8 +1256,8 @@ function toTimestamp(hrtime: number | [number, number]): Runtime.Timestamp {
12561256

12571257
function toCategories(categories: Timeline.Categories | readonly Category[]): Timeline.Categories {
12581258
return Array.isArray(categories)
1259-
? Timeline.joinCategories(categories)
1260-
: categories;
1259+
? Timeline.joinCategories(categories as readonly Category[]) // https://github.com/microsoft/TypeScript/issues/62238
1260+
: categories as Timeline.Categories;
12611261
}
12621262

12631263
interface LegacyProfile {

0 commit comments

Comments
 (0)